Again, this is going to sound like something out of the movies, 2 Kings 6:8-23 (read vs. 8-14)           

 

The Arameans are at war with Israel

   -the King of Aram is trying to set up ambushes for the King of Israel, but none of his ambushes work

   -so the King asks the natural question, whoŐs the mole? WhoŐs telling King of Israel what weŐre about to do

   -and his advisers tell him, there is no mole! Reason King of Israel knows of your plans is Elisha

   -Elisha is a prophet whoŐs getting supernatural knowledge from God about the King of AramŐs plans

      -and passing it on to the King of Israel

Now hereŐs the interesting part, even knowing that Elisha is getting some supernatural knowledge from God

   -what does King of Aram do? (sends his Army to capture Elisha and surrounds city where heŐs staying)

   -does that make sense to you? (why or why not?)

     

But hereŐs the interesting part, and this is what weŐre not supposed to miss, but we doÉ

   -the King of Aram does exactly what we do a lot of the time

   -he tries to deal with a supernatural situation by using natural resources

   -we get into problems that get way bigger than we expected them to be

   -and a lot of time, instead of looking to God for help or strength, we try to deal  with it ourselvesÉ

   -and before we know it, weŐre in way over our heads

  

Read v.15 –ElishaŐs servant wakes up sees the Army surrounding the city and he has a normal response

   -What are we going to do?

   -IsnŐt that how we respond when weŐre in an overwhelming situation we have no human resources for?

 

But the prophet Elisha has a different responseÉ read v. 16

   -what do you think the servant is thinking at this point?

   -heŐs probably still thinking in a human skills, Elisha knows King of Israel is coming or something like that

 

read v.17

   -Elisha understands thereŐs more to reality than just what you can grasp with your senses

   -so he prays for God to open his servants eyes, so he can see the truth of their situation

   -and God does and when his eyes are opened, where he had only seen the Aramean Army

   -now he sees, with spiritual eyes, the Aramean Army surrounded by an Army of horses & chariots of fire

 

Now hereŐs the point, that army was there before his eyes were openedÉ

   -he didnŐt need to be afraid before, problem wasÉ

   -before, like us, he thought all there was to reality was what he could see with human eyes

   -and like him thatŐs all the Aramean army can see, so they attack (read 18-23)

 

So, first the Arameans are blinded

   -then they follow Elisha right into Samaria, the heart of the enemy

   -then theyŐre offered a feast and then theyŐre sent on theyŐre way

   -the result, the Aramean King decides to stop attacking Israel – why?

      -they have unseen resources that are greater than his own human resources

      -God intervened with unseen spiritual power. Spiritual unseen, but just as real.

      -hereŐs what we canŐt miss, Invisible does not mean unreal
